Abstract (en)

[origin: WO2009133290A2] The invention relates to a method of preparing crosslinked bitumen/polymer compositions having reduced emissions of hydrogen sulphide, in which, while operating at temperatures between 100°C and 230°C and with stirring, for a duration of at least ten minutes, at least one bitumen or mixture of bitumens is brought into contact with at least one polymer and at least one crosslinking agent, said crosslinking agent being represented by the general formula HS-R-SH where R represents a saturated or unsaturated, linear or branched, cyclic and/or aromatic hydrocarbon-based group having 2 to 40 carbon atoms, optionally comprising one or more heteroatoms, and that does not comprise a C=O carbonyl function and/or a O-C=O carboxylate function.
